El toque (the playing of the guitar) and El baile (the dancer) are two modern interpretations of the Flamenco seguirilla dance form. (The word segurilla has many different spellings.)
The seguirilla is one of the most important dance forms of Flamenco. It is dark in spirit and performed full of emotion, usually with guitar accompanying the dancer leading the work.
The foundation of the Flamenco seguirilla rhythm is its 12 beat compás. This 2+2+3+3+2 beat pattern is universally understood within the Flamenco tradition, enabling the use of unique and interesting "syncopations", if you will, that play against this pattern.
